  • Braised white beans

    • rmardel on July 19, 2013

      We love these beans, but I don't cook them on the stove top. I've been cooking them in a small crock-pot overnight on low. They come out beautifully, soft and tender and ever so slightly caramelized but not dry. My new stove has an ultra-low setting, much lower than the old one so perhaps they would work on the stove-top. Perhaps someday when I am puttering about the kitchen doing other things.

Publishers Text

The first cookbook from the author of Gluten-Free Girl and GlutenFreeGirl.com, now in paperback Combining tempting recipes with an authentic love story, Gluten-Free Girl and the Chef is a narrative cookbook for anyone who loves food. A must-have for those who eat gluten-free, this cookbook offers irresistible stories and plenty of mouthwatering meals. From the authors of the much-loved food blog, Gluten-Free Girl and the Chef, the book includes evocative photos, cooking techniques, and 100 chef-tested recipes that are sure to please. * Illustrates the working day of a talented chef and what he does to put delicious food on the table * Contains great-tasting recipes that everyone can cook and eat * Combining a love story and delicious food, this is more than a cookbook, but a story meant to be read cover to cover Gluten-Free Girl and the Chef inspires anyone who has to eat gluten-free to say yes to the delicious possibilities that are still available to them.
